1984 Alfa Romeo 33 vs. 1992 Ford Taurus
To start off, 1992 Ford Taurus is newer by 8 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1984 Alfa Romeo 33.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1984 Alfa Romeo 33 would be higher. At 2,986 cc (6 cylinders), 1992 Ford Taurus is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1992 Ford Taurus (220 HP @ 6000 RPM) has 127 more horse power than 1984 Alfa Romeo 33. (93 HP @ 5750 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 1992 Ford Taurus should accelerate faster than 1984 Alfa Romeo 33.
Both vehicles are front wheel drive (FWD). Which offers better traction when its slippery than rear wheel drive vehicles.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 1992 Ford Taurus (271 Nm @ 4800 RPM) has 141 more torque (in Nm) than 1984 Alfa Romeo 33. (130 Nm @ 4000 RPM). This means 1992 Ford Taurus will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1984 Alfa Romeo 33.
Compare all specifications:
1984 Alfa Romeo 33 | 1992 Ford Taurus | |
Make | Alfa Romeo | Ford |
Model | 33 | Taurus |
Year Released | 1984 | 1992 |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 1490 cc | 2986 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 4 cylinders | 6 cylinders |
Engine Type | boxer | V |
Horse Power | 93 HP | 220 HP |
Engine RPM | 5750 RPM | 6000 RPM |
Torque | 130 Nm | 271 Nm |
Torque RPM | 4000 RPM | 4800 RPM |
Engine Bore Size | 84.1 mm | 89.1 mm |
Engine Stroke Size | 67.2 mm | 80 mm |
Engine Compression Ratio | 9.0:1 | 9.8:1 |
Drive Type | Front | Front |
Transmission Type | Manual | Manual |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 5 seats |
Number of Doors | 5 doors | 4 doors |
Vehicle Length | 4150 mm | 4880 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1620 mm | 1810 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1350 mm | 1380 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2410 mm | 2700 mm |
